
Drone AI technology company NearsLab has been named to the 'Top 100 Global Drone Defense Companies 2025' announced by The Defense Post, a U.S. defense media outlet. In addition to NearsLab, the list also includes traditional global defense companies such as Lockheed Martin (U.S.), BAE Systems (U.K.), Thales Group (France), and Elbit Systems (Israel).
In addition, defense companies focusing on emerging technologies such as Anduril, Shield AI, and Red Cat Holdings were also selected, and the ranking is interpreted as reflecting the trend of technological innovation centered on drones and artificial intelligence (AI).
Defense Post said that this ranking comprehensively evaluated drone-related sales, unmanned system contribution, R&D investment scale, technological growth potential, and future innovation capabilities. Nears Labs received high marks for its vision AI capabilities based on autonomous flight technology, global award history, and performance in advancing into the U.S. defense network.
Choi Jae-hyeok, CEO of Nearslab, said, “This selection is a result of proof not only of our technological prowess but also of our practical applicability,” and added, “We plan to continue to expand our global defense partnerships and accelerate our advance into the drone export market.”
